It seems that Shanghai is so big that one zoo isn’t enough. The Shanghai Wild Animal Park doesn’t have as much animal as the Shanghai Zoo but it’s almost as big. Unlike the Shanghai Zoo, the Shanghai Wild Animal Park doesn’t keep all the animals in cages. Most run free in fenced off park areas. This gives the animals a lot more space to roam around and be like normal wild animals.

You travel through the park in tour buses and observe the animals as they do what animals do, which most of the time, is nothing. Other sections of the park are viewed on foot or tram cars. That’s where they keep the non-dangerous animals. There’s also an animal show and a amusement park with rides and a big ferris wheel.
